Sorry, this is a total croc. There is not enough oil in the strategic reserve to impact prices one penny.
Google around yourself.
Daily global oil consumption is about 87 million bbl / day.
Strategic reserve is about 727 million bbl.
Which would supply the world for only 8 days.
